Edith Caroline Lewis 1897–1975 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 8 Mar 1897
Birth Location: Heage, Derbyshire, England
Death Date: Jul 1975
Death Location: Derby, Derbyshire, England
Father: John Litchfield
Mother: Kate Lewis
Spouse(s): Frederick Claypole
Children(s): Edwin Claypole, Jessie Claypole, Vernon Claypole, Frederick Claypole
Edith Caroline Lewis was born in 1897 in Heage, Derbyshire, England, the child of John Litchfield And Kate Lewis. In 1901, Edith Caroline Lewis resided in Belper, Derbyshire, England. In 1911, Edith Caroline Lewis resided in Heage, England. Edith Caroline Lewis married Frederick Claypole, and had children including Edwin Claypole, Frederick Claypole, Jessie Claypole, Vernon Claypole. Edith Caroline Lewis passed away in 1975 in Derby, Derbyshire, England.
